How Your Anti-Lock Braking System Actually Works

Before we get into what that little light on your dash means, let's talk about what the ABS is actually doing. The best way to think of your Anti-lock Braking System is like having a professional driver co-piloting your car, ready to jump in during a panic stop. Its one and only job is to keep your wheels from locking up and sending you into a skid, which is what allows you to keep steering even when you're braking hard.

Picture this: a deer darts out in front of you. Your gut reaction is to slam on the brakes. Without ABS, your tires would likely lock solid, and you'd find yourself in an uncontrollable slide. But with ABS, the system instantly detects that the wheels are about to lock. It then starts pumping the brakes for you at a dizzying speed—way faster than any human could, sometimes pulsing up to 15 times per second. This rapid-fire action keeps the wheels spinning just enough to bite into the pavement, maintaining traction and giving you a fighting chance to steer around whatever's in your path.

This is exactly what the amber ABS light is warning you about—that this critical anti-skid safety net is offline, even though your regular brakes should still work fine.

Diagram explaining ABS light meaning: an amber ABS light indicates the ABS is disabled, but brakes are okay.

As you can see, the light isn't signaling a total brake failure. It's a very specific heads-up that your anti-lock feature has a problem.

The Core Components of Your ABS

This whole operation depends on four key players working together in perfect sync. If just one of them goes down, the entire system has to shut off, and that's when the warning light pops on. Knowing what these parts do makes it easier to see how even a small hiccup can have a big effect.

Here’s a look at the main players on the team:

  1. Wheel Speed Sensors: These are the system's "eyes." Each wheel has its own sensor that constantly clocks its rotational speed and sends that info back to the main computer.
  2. ABS Control Module: This is the "brain" of the outfit. It takes in all the data from the wheel speed sensors. The moment it sees one wheel slowing down way faster than the others—the classic sign of a lock-up—it jumps into action.
  3. Hydraulic Valves: Think of these as the "hands." The module controls these valves, which can open and close in a flash to release brake pressure on the specific wheel that's about to lock, then reapply it.
  4. Hydraulic Pump: This is the "muscle." Right after a valve releases pressure, the pump is there to build it right back up, making sure the brakes are ready for the very next pulse.

You can think of the ABS as a constant feedback loop: the sensors watch, the module thinks, and the valves and pump act. A breakdown anywhere in that chain of command—whether it's a dirty sensor or a frayed wire—can bring the whole system to a halt.

A Faulty Wheel Speed Sensor

This one is, by far, the most common reason we see for an ABS light. Think of these sensors as your ABS system's eyes; they’re mounted on each wheel hub and constantly tell the main computer exactly how fast each wheel is spinning.

The problem is, they live a rough life down there. They're constantly exposed to everything the road throws at them—water, mud, road salt, and dirt. Over time, that grime can build up and block the sensor, or a stray rock can damage the delicate wiring. When one sensor starts sending bad information (or no information at all), the ABS computer gets confused and shuts the whole system down. This single issue accounts for about 40-50% of all ABS light repairs.

Low or Contaminated Brake Fluid

Your ABS system is hydraulic, meaning it works using fluid pressure—the very same fluid your main braking system uses. If the brake fluid in the master cylinder reservoir gets too low, air can get into the lines, and the ABS pump simply can't build the pressure it needs to work correctly.

Even more common is old, contaminated fluid. Brake fluid naturally absorbs moisture from the air over time. That water can cause rust and corrosion inside the precision-engineered valves of the ABS module itself. When the module senses that its valves are sticking or it can't generate enough pressure, it’ll throw on the warning light.

Key Takeaway: An ABS light is often the first warning sign of a brake fluid problem. Keeping your fluid fresh and topped off is crucial for the health of your entire braking system, not just the ABS. You can learn more about why changing brake fluid is so important in our detailed guide.

Damaged Wiring or a Blown Fuse

Sometimes, the problem isn't a mechanical part at all, but a simple electrical issue. The ABS system is a complex network of wires running all over your car, especially down to each wheel. These wires are exposed to heat, vibration, and moisture, and over thousands of miles, they can fray, or their connectors can corrode.

An interruption in the signal between a sensor and the control module is all it takes to trigger the light. It could also be as simple as a blown fuse. The ABS module and pump motor are protected by their own dedicated fuses, and if one of them blows from a short circuit or power surge, the system loses power and immediately flags an error.

A Failing ABS Control Module

This one is less common, but it's the most serious of the bunch. The ABS control module is the central brain of the entire operation. It takes in all the data from the wheel speed sensors, processes it in milliseconds, and decides exactly when to pump the brakes.

After years of heat cycles and engine vibration, the tiny electronic components or solder joints inside the module can fail. When the brain goes down, it can't communicate with the rest of the system properly, so it puts itself in a "fault" mode and turns on the light. A technician will usually only suspect the module after carefully ruling out the more common and less expensive culprits first.

So, Is It Safe to Drive with the ABS Light On?

This is always the first question that pops into a driver's head when that little amber light suddenly appears on the dash. Let’s get straight to it: yes, you can probably still drive the car, but you’re doing so with a major safety feature switched off. Your regular brakes will still work for normal, everyday stops.

The real problem comes when you need them most. That anti-lock system—the very thing that keeps your wheels from locking up and sending you into a skid during a hard brake—is completely offline. This is a huge deal on the wet, slick, or unpredictable roads we get here around Fort Worth. Without ABS, a panic stop could easily mean a total loss of steering control.

To Drive or To Tow? A Quick Checklist

Deciding whether to keep driving or call for a tow really just comes down to paying attention to what your car is telling you. If the amber ABS light is the only warning light on and your brake pedal feels solid and normal, you can usually drive it carefully over to a trusted shop like Kwik Kar.

However, if you see any of these other red flags, pull over safely and call for a tow. Your vehicle is not safe to drive.

  • The Red Brake Light Comes On Too: This is a big one. It often points to a serious hydraulic problem or dangerously low brake fluid.
  • The Brake Pedal Feels Spongy or Goes to the Floor: A soft, mushy pedal is a classic sign of air in the brake lines or a fluid leak.
  • You Hear Grinding or Squealing Noises: Any strange new sounds when you press the brake pedal mean there's a serious mechanical failure happening.

Here's the bottom line: Think of the amber ABS light as a "safety feature offline" warning. The red brake light means the entire core braking system could be failing. Never, ever ignore that red light.

Can I Just Reset My ABS Light Myself?

Technically, you can make the light go away for a little while by disconnecting your car battery for about 15 minutes. But this isn't a fix—it's like hitting the snooze button on an alarm. If there’s a real issue, like a faulty sensor or low brake fluid, that light will pop right back on the moment the system runs its next self-check.

Even worse, clearing the light erases the very trouble codes our technicians need to figure out what’s wrong in the first place. The best thing you can do is leave it on. That way, a professional can plug in, read the stored data, and get straight to the root of the problem without any guesswork.

Will My Brakes Completely Fail If The ABS Light Is On?

No, you can breathe a little easier on this one. Your main hydraulic brakes will still work just fine. The ABS light is very specific—it’s signaling a problem with the anti-lock system only, not your entire braking system.

You’ll still be able to slow down and stop your car under normal driving conditions. The big difference is that you've lost that crucial anti-skid safety net. In a panic stop or on a slick, wet road, your wheels can lock up, causing you to skid and lose steering control.

Does Uneven Tire Wear Affect The ABS System?

Yes, absolutely. It’s an often-overlooked cause. The ABS system relies on wheel speed sensors to get a constant, real-time reading of how fast each tire is spinning. If one tire is bald, overinflated, or just worn down differently from the others, its rotational speed will be off.

The ABS computer can easily misread that speed difference as a wheel starting to skid. This confusion can trigger the warning light or, in some cases, even make the ABS pulse the brakes unnecessarily at low speeds. It’s just one more reason why regular tire rotations and proper inflation are so important for your car's overall health.

Why Does The ABS Light Come On and Then Go Off?

An intermittent ABS light—one that shows up for a day and is gone the next—is usually an early warning sign. Think of it as the system telling you something is about to fail for good.

This could point to a loose wire, a sensor that's on its last legs, or even some road grime that's temporarily blocking a sensor's view. While it might feel like the problem fixed itself, it's far more likely that the fault will become permanent soon. It’s always smart to have it checked out before it leaves you without anti-lock brakes when you really need them.
